How would you minimize pesticide residues and bacteria contamination in your foods?
max2010maxim [7]

Answer:

Thoroughly wash all produce, even that which is labeled organic and that which you plan to peel. Wash your produce under running water rather than soaking or dunking it. ... Peel fruits and vegetables when possible. Trim fat and skin from meat, poultry, and fish to minimize pesticide residue that may accumulate in the fat.

____________ are recommendations for the amounts of energy, nutrients and other food components that healthy people should consu
Rom4ik [11]

Answer:

The Recommended Dietary Allowances (RDA's)

Explanation:

Recommended Dietary Allowances are average intakes adequate to meet the nutritional needs of 97% to 98% of a healthy population. The values differ between sexes and for certain ages. Generally recommended dietary allowances indicate the intake of B vitamins, phosphorus, magnesium, iodine, copper, selenium, molybdenum, zinc, vitamins A, C and E. They may also indicate carbohydrate and protein intake. In summary, recommended dietary allowances are recommendations for the amounts of energy, nutrients, and other dietary components that healthy people must consume to stay healthy, reduce the risk of disease, and prevent deficiencies.
